Job Description:
Parsons is looking for an amazingly talented Infrastructure Design Coordinator to join our team! The Infrastructure Design Coordinator is responsible for overseeing and coordinating the design and development of infrastructure projects. This role involves collaborating with various stakeholders, ensuring compliance with regulations, managing timelines, and delivering high-quality designs that meet project requirements.
Key Responsibilities
Project Coordination:
- Coordinate infrastructure design activities across multiple teams and disciplines.
- Ensure design deliverables align with project goals, timelines, and budgets.
- Act as the primary point of contact between design teams, contractors, and clients.
Design Management:
- Review and approve infrastructure designs, ensuring compliance with industry standards and regulations.
- Provide technical guidance and support to design teams.
- Identify and resolve design-related issues during the project lifecycle.
Stakeholder Collaboration:
- Work closely with engineers, architects, planners, and other stakeholders to develop integrated infrastructure solutions.
- Facilitate communication between internal and external teams to ensure alignment on project objectives.
Quality Assurance:
- Conduct quality checks on design documents and specifications.
- Ensure designs meet safety, environmental, and sustainability standards.
Documentation and Reporting:
- Prepare and maintain detailed project documentation, including design plans, progress reports, and compliance records.
- Present updates and recommendations to senior management and clients.
Regulatory Compliance:
- Ensure all designs adhere to local, state, and federal regulations.
- Stay updated on changes in infrastructure design standards and codes.
